58Eta Ser is a K-type (Orange) star. It carries the designation 58Eta Ser.
Located approximately 60.5 light-years from Earth, 58Eta Ser resides within the broader disk of our Milky Way galaxy.
58Eta Ser is classified as a spectral class K star (K-type (Orange)) on the Harvard spectral classification system.
At an apparent magnitude of +3.23, 58Eta Ser is visible to the naked eye under reasonably clear skies. It may require dark-sky conditions to be seen comfortably in areas with significant light pollution. Observers will note its yellow hue, which corresponds to a B-V color index of +0.941.
